Fire ants are red or black ants that are tiny and aggressive. They are found predominantly in the Southern parts of the United States.

The Following Characteristics Can Help In Identifying Fire Ants:

They are typically a reddish-brown or black color. Their bodies are segmented with a small head, a thorax, and an abdomen. They are small, ranging from about 1/8 to 1/4 of an inch long. Fire ants have long, sharp stingers on their back ends that can cause pain and swelling if they sting you. They move quickly and erratically, often squirting their abdomen up and down while walking or running. Lastly, they build large and noticeable mounds of dirt on the ground.

Protecting Your Home From Fire Ants

Protecting your home from fire ants involves a combination of prevention and control measures. Here are some steps you can take:

Keep Your Home And Yard Clean And Free From Debris:

Regularly clean your property and make sure that you dispose of any debris, such as fallen leaves, branches, and other items that might provide shelter and food for fire ants.

Seal Any Cracks And Crevices:

Fire ants can enter your home through small openings, so seal any openings or cracks in your home’s foundation, walls, and windows.

How to Treat Fire Ants?

The best way to treat fire ants is with a bait treatment. As stated before, fire ants react quickly when disturbed. So, if you try to treat the mound, you will disturb it, and all the surviving ants will leave that mound and just set up a new one. Thus, mound treatments lead to the displacement or movement of ants. Meanwhile, bait treatment is much more effective. At Dr. Green, we use a product called Top Choice, a bait that we spread around the home and lawn. The foraging ants attract this bait, bringing it home to their mound to feed the other ants in the colony. Thus, they can control the entire colony.
